Official Size Specifications of a Golf Ball

The official size specifications for a golf ball are determined by the Rules of Golf, as governed by the United States Golf Association (USGA) and The R&A. These standards ensure uniformity and fairness in the game by regulating the ball’s dimensions and weight.

According to the regulations:

  • The diameter of a golf ball must not be less than 1.68 inches (42.67 millimeters).
  • The weight of the golf ball must not exceed 1.62 ounces (45.93 grams).
  • The ball must be spherical and conform to specific performance criteria, such as distance and initial velocity, to be considered conforming.

These rules have been in place for many years and allow golfers to expect consistent performance from any conforming ball used in competition or casual play.

Comparison of Golf Ball Sizes and Weights

Below is a comparison table illustrating the dimensions and weights of official golf balls against common variants and novelty balls.

Type of Ball Diameter (inches) Diameter (mm) Weight (ounces) Weight (grams) Usage
Official Golf Ball ≥ 1.68 ≥ 42.67 ≤ 1.62 ≤ 45.93 Competitive and recreational golf
Mini Golf Ball ≈ 1.31 ≈ 33.3 Varies Varies Miniature golf courses, novelty use
Practice Golf Ball (foam/plastic) ≈ 1.68 ≈ 42.67 Much lighter Varies Training and indoor practice
Historical Golf Balls (featherie) ≈ 1.5 – 1.6 ≈ 38.1 – 40.6 ≈ 1.5 ≈ 42.5 Used in 17th-19th century

Standard Dimensions of a Golf Ball

The size of a golf ball is strictly regulated by the rules set forth by the governing bodies of golf, primarily the United States Golf Association (USGA) and The R&A. These organizations ensure that all golf balls used in official play conform to certain size specifications to maintain fairness and consistency in the sport.

Dimension Specification Measurement
Diameter Minimum size 1.68 inches (42.67 mm)
Weight Maximum weight allowed 1.62 ounces (45.93 grams)
Surface Dimple pattern and texture Varies by manufacturer; must be symmetrical

According to these standards, the diameter of a golf ball must not be less than 1.68 inches (42.67 millimeters). There is no maximum size defined, but practically, golf balls are manufactured close to this minimum to optimize aerodynamic properties. The weight must not exceed 1.62 ounces (45.93 grams), which helps ensure consistent flight characteristics.

Comparison of Golf Ball Sizes with Related Sports Balls

Understanding the size of a golf ball in context can be enhanced by comparing it to balls used in other sports. The following table summarizes key dimensions:

Sport Ball Type Diameter
Golf Standard Golf Ball 1.68 inches (42.67 mm)
Baseball Official Baseball 2.86 – 2.94 inches (73 – 75 mm)
Tennis Standard Tennis Ball 2.57 – 2.70 inches (65.4 – 68.6 mm)
Soccer Size 5 Soccer Ball 8.6 – 9.0 inches (220 – 230 mm)

The golf ball is significantly smaller than balls used in most other popular sports, which reflects its unique role in the game where precision, spin control, and aerodynamics are paramount. The small size allows for fine control over trajectory and distance, aspects less critical in sports involving larger balls.

Manufacturing Tolerances and Variations

Although the USGA and The R&A specify minimum size and maximum weight, manufacturers operate within tight tolerances to ensure compliance and optimal performance. Common tolerances include:

  • Diameter variations typically remain within ±0.005 inches (±0.127 mm) of the standard 1.68 inches.
  • Weight variances are controlled to within a few thousandths of an ounce to maintain consistency.
  • Dimples and surface patterns are engineered precisely to balance aerodynamic lift and drag forces.

These manufacturing tolerances ensure that every golf ball performs predictably while maximizing the potential for distance and control. Any ball falling outside these specifications is deemed non-conforming and is not permitted in official play.
